Nigerian rapper Olamide, also known as Olamide Baddo, has addressed the backlash following his statement naming Wizkid as “the greatest Afrobeats artist after Fela.”
The comment, made during a press conference in Toronto, Canada, stirred debate online, with fans of Burna Boy and Davido voicing disagreement.
Responding on his X account on Friday, Olamide emphasized that everyone is entitled to their opinion and that there’s room for all artists to shine.
He wrote, *“Honestly, this whole lengthy 3-way conversation is pretty much whatever. You can’t diminish anyone’s greatness, whether they’re A-list, B-list, or anything else. Feel free to believe what you want or support whoever you choose—there’s plenty of room in the sky for everyone.
“However, one thing to remember is that Burna, David, and Wiz aren’t narrow-minded enough to get offended by someone else’s opinion or perspective. That’s part of why they’ve reached where they are today.”*
